Discovering the Masterpiece: Rough Seas by Eugene Boudin

Artistic Context: The Life and Times of Eugene Boudin

Eugene Boudin, a pioneering figure in the Impressionist movement, was born in 1824 in Honfleur, France. His early exposure to the vibrant coastal life of Normandy deeply influenced his artistic vision. Boudin's passion for capturing the beauty of the sea and sky set him apart from his contemporaries. He became known as one of the first artists to paint en plein air, or outdoors, which allowed him to observe and depict the natural world with remarkable accuracy.

Influences of the Impressionist Movement on Boudin's Work

Boudin's work laid the groundwork for the Impressionist movement, which emerged in the late 19th century. His innovative approach to light and color inspired artists like Claude Monet and Pierre-Auguste Renoir. Boudin's ability to convey the fleeting effects of sunlight on water and clouds was revolutionary. He often painted scenes of bustling beaches and stormy seas, capturing the essence of nature's beauty and chaos.

Exploring Boudin's Unique Style: Brushwork and Color Palette

Boudin's brushwork is characterized by loose, expressive strokes that create a sense of movement. His color palette often features soft pastels and vibrant hues, particularly blues and grays, which evoke the ever-changing moods of the sea. This technique allows viewers to feel the energy of the ocean and the atmosphere of the sky. Boudin's style reflects his deep connection to the maritime landscape, making his works timeless treasures.

Historical Significance: Boudin's Contribution to Maritime Art

Eugene Boudin's work, particularly "Rough Seas," holds a significant place in the history of maritime art. His innovative techniques and focus on coastal scenes paved the way for future artists.

Rough Seas in the Context of 19th Century French Art

In the 19th century, Boudin's focus on the sea was groundbreaking. While many artists of his time concentrated on historical or mythological subjects, Boudin celebrated the beauty of everyday life. His work reflects the growing interest in realism and the natural world during this period.

Influence on Future Generations of Artists

Boudin's influence can be seen in the works of later Impressionists and modern artists. His ability to capture light and movement inspired countless painters. Artists like Monet and Van Gogh admired Boudin's techniques, which helped shape the direction of modern art.
